Ubuntu will fix Meltdown and Spectre by January 9th January 5, 2018 by admin Tweet The popular Linux distribution, Ubuntu, will receive patches for the Meltdown and Spectre vulnerabilities by Janurary 9th. Canonical has been hard at work over the holidays crafting a patch.
